I have heard a couple of times recently, about folks wishing to get
the Hyperchem data into 3DS. John Walker created CineChem which I
believe does that, but I have been told that it never has been put
through any QA and probably needs more work. In addition, it does
not seem to be available outside of Autodesk (and so far, I've not
seen it inside!).
